И вновь к вопросу об украинизации на Кубани в период Гражданской войны

И вновь к вопросу об украинизации на Кубани в период Гражданской войны

Abstract

In article questions of ethnic activity of the Ukrainian part of the population of Kuban after February revolution of 1917, a problem connected with attempts of transition to Ukrainian, attempts of the Kiev authorities to incline the Cossack authorities of Kuban to entry into structure of the Ukrainian Power are considered.

В статье рассматриваются вопросы этнической активности украинской части населения Кубани после Февральской революции 1917 года, проблемы связанные с попытками перехода на украинский язык, попытками киевских властей склонить казачьи власти Кубани к вхождению в состав Украинской Державы.
